Schenectady gun buyback event collects 367 firearms, including 147 assault weapons

SCHENECTADY, N.Y. — The former armory in Schenectady briefly transformed into an arsenal as 367 firearms were turned in during a “gun buyback” event at Armory Studios Saturday. Attorney General Letitia James announced the collection, which included 147 assault weapons and 65 long guns.

Police stated that individuals could surrender any gun, whether legal or illegal, with no questions asked.

Lt. Scott Bobrowich of the Schenectady Police Department explained the program’s appeal: “If people maybe had a death in the family where the family left guns behind that nobody else wants or has a permit or need for, or whatever the case, this is just an easy way to get rid of them free and clear and the get the incentive of a little money on the back end.”…
